Four people, including an Austin police officer and the suspected shooter, are dead after a hostage situation ended in a shootout in a South Austin neighborhood early Saturday morning. It happened in the 9300 block of Bernoulli Drive after a woman called 911 at 2:29 a.m. and said someone was stabbing her, according to Austin police. Officers arrived less than 10 minutes after the initial call, just off West Gate Boulevard, not far from Cowan Elementary School.
Officers learned that there were two people inside the house with someone believed to be the suspect, who was armed with a knife. A third person was able to escape the home with injuries. She was taken to a hospital by Austin-Travis County EMS medics, authorities said. The attacker began shooting at officers when they entered the house, forcing them to retreat. No one was hit by those gunshots, police said. That's when SWAT was called to the home at 3:06 a.m
